Value for MoneyObjective To provide excellent services by embedding a culture of value for money throughout the organisation to ensure that we meet the needs of all of our customers.Initiatives Implement procurement strategy. Implement workforce efficiency strategy. Embed the principles of the Gershon Agenda in short term budgeting and long term financial planning. Contribute to Council’s statutory Annual Efficiency Statement obligation. Development of benchmarking with internal and external partners. Importance of this work The delivery of excellent services will be achieved by considering the balance between cost and quality. Achieving value for money will create a sustainable Derby Homes and Housing Revenue Account.Targets Continue to bed-in VFM recommendations identified in the re-inspection report during 2007/08. set the operating budget 2008/09 bearing in mind the Business Plan update for 2008/09, production of long term finance strategy by April 2008 and incorporating annual process improvements and contribution to AES process. Procure building cleaning service by July 2007 and introduce an annual procurement process for key services by August 2007. Publicise facts and figures on value for money and market to Board members, staff, tenants and leaseholders before April 2008. Develop benchmark techniques and introduce a programme of comparison with external partners from December 2007. Increase the levels of consultancy work carried out in 2007/08.
